If you have ever thought about – and then hesitated – auditioning for, or acting in a locally staged community theater production, take guest Mike Reardon’s advice: “Just do it!”

In an enthusiastic interview with host Bill Raker, Mike shares his experiences with decades of acting in community theater. He recounts how he was motivated to go on stage by having the starring role in a play when he was in the first grade.

Mike expounds on why he loves acting, how it makes a positive difference in his quality of life, why it’s important to participate in various roles in community theater, and how to overcome reluctance in getting started with “role playing”. Hear how Mike relates his career in community TV with his passion for acting.
